This is interesting:

 

 

Bob McKenzie @TSNBobMcKenzie 5m

It's believed Kane-Toews initial ask of CHI on extension is around $12M/yr each. They'll end up lower but still could be $10M+ AAV players.

 

With some rough math, if they each get anything close to that, I really think Chicago will be left with no choice but to unload one or two relatively big contracts, one of them being Hossa.  Next year that would bring them to a cap total of something like $70 million with only twelve roster spots filled, with Saad probably getting a nice pay bump, and Teraveinen not far behind.

 

Like the Devils defensive logjam, something's gotta give.
